Lee Sin tips and tricks
Just because you landed your Q on the enemy, it doesn’t mean you have to follow up and go in!
Using your Flash in conjunction with your Ultimate R to kick a squishy carry into your team could be a great way of winning a team fight.
Keeping the minion wave slightly closer to your side of the map in the early parts of the game could offer you more trading opportunities.

The Best Lee Sin Builds, Runes and Items for Top in Emerald +
Most Popular
If you want to use the most popular Lee Sin Top build, you should take Flash and Ignite as your Summoner Spells. For runes, you should pick Conqueror as your keystone, followed by Triumph, Legend: Alacrity and Last Stand in the primary tree, as well as Demolish and Bone Plating in the secondary tree. For rune shards, you want Attack Speed in offense, Adaptive Force in flex and Health Scaling in defense, though it depends on the matchup. Finally, for your items, you should build Eclipse as your first item, followed by Plated Steelcaps and Sundered Sky. For your last 3 items, you should build Black Cleaver, Death's Dance and finish with Guardian Angel. For the skill order, you want to stick with Q - W - E. Right now, this build has 53.6% winrate over 1 982 matches played.

Lee Sin Counters - Best and Worst Matchups for Top in Emerald +
Best Matchups
In Patch 14.6 the best possible matchups for Lee Sin Top are:
- vs. Yasuo - 61.7% win rate over 60 games.
- vs. Smolder - 59.2% win rate over 49 games.
- vs. Singed - 58.7% win rate over 46 games.
- vs. Cassiopeia - 58.3% win rate over 36 games.
- vs. Akali - 55.9% win rate over 118 games.
Consider picking Lee Sin into these matches to increase your chance to win a game. These are the most popular Top matchups that currently are in favor of Lee Sin.
Worst Matchups
We highly recommend avoiding picking Lee Sin in the current patch into the following Top matchups:
- vs. Poppy - 26.3% win rate over 80 games.
- vs. Illaoi - 33.0% win rate over 115 games.
- vs. Garen - 34.5% win rate over 194 games.
- vs. Wukong - 34.7% win rate over 75 games.
- vs. Sett - 35.1% win rate over 174 games.
These champions are considered as Lee Sin counters in the current patch, and playing such a matchup will decrease your chances of winning a game.
